DAVID SHOLES vs. SKILLED HEALTHCARE, LLC, TRAVELERS PROPERTY CASUALTY COMPANY OF AMERICA
The Workers' Compensation Appeals Board granted reconsideration of a prior award allowing Clonidine and Klonopin/clonazepam for industrial injuries. The Board affirmed the award of Clonidine as reasonable and necessary treatment. However, the Board rescinded the award of Klonopin/clonazepam, finding it unsupported by substantial medical evidence, particularly the opinion of the Agreed Medical Examiner. The case was returned to the trial level for further proceedings consistent with this decision.
